POTTERMORE ITEMS: Where to find them on the First Book

I was one of the privileged user who gained access to Pottermore's Beta site. Though it's really raining hard the whole day and internet connection is a bit of a mess I was able to finish the First Book.

I listed the items I found on each chapter and memory that can help you throughout the First Book. (read: cheat) (note: if I missed anything, please notify me. Thanks!)

(Chapter 1)

Alarm Clock - Cupboard under the stairs

(Chapter 3 Moment 1)
Salt and Pepper Jars - On the table
London Postcard - On the refrigerator
Hammer and Nails - Zoom all the way leaning on door

(Chapter 3 Moment 2)
Seashell - On top of stones, right side of the screen
Seaweed - Zoom all the way, washed up against the right side of the island

(Chapter 4 Moment 1)
Candle - On the mantle above the fireplace

(Chapter 4 Moment 2)
Teacup - On floor in front of fireplace

(Chapter 5 Moment 1)
Shopping List - Zoom in once, on the floor

(Chapter 6 Moment 1)
Prefect Badge - Beside the bag on right side

(Chapter 6 Moment 2)
Bertie Bott's Every Flavour Beans - Zoom in to desk
Dumbledore Chocolates Frog Card - Zoom out inside the trunk on floor
Morgana Chocolate Frog Card - Right side of the screen, among the wrappers on the middle part of the seat

(Chapter 7 Moment 1)
One Gold Galleon - 4th step up on the staircase, near railing

(Chapter 8 Moment 1)
Galleon - Zoom in below the railing on the staircase
Circe Chocolate Frog Card - First step of staircase
Hogwarts: A History Book - Zoom in all the way to the Windowsill

(Chapter 8 Moment 3)
Dried Nettles - Hanging from roof, middle window
Paracelsus Chocolate Frog Card - Behind barrel at the bottom of the middle window
Wolfsbane - Beside the same barrel (left)
Dried Billywig Stings - On the rightside window
Home-made Rock Cake - Zoom in once, look inside the door on top of the table

(Chapter 9 Moment 1)
Quidditch Through The Ages Book - Second person from left, see backpack.
Rememberall - Zoom all the way to the person on the broomstick, just beyond fingertips
(Chapter 9 Moment 2)
Salazar Slytherin Chocolate Frog Card - Third level of trophy case, on top of a cup there is a little green card
Galleon - Zoom in once, hover over the second suit of armor’s helmet
Jar of Eel’s Eyes - Zoom in all the way on middle of hallway

(Chapter 10 Moment 1)
Galleon - Zoom in all the way, hover to the  bottom drawer found at the right side of the screen

(Chapter 10 Moment 2)
Galleon - Zoom in once, on one of the desks right side of screen

(Chapter 10 Moment 3)
Bat Spleens - On the floor
Horned Slug - Zoom in once, hover mouse to the farthest sink
Hengist of Woodcroft Chocolate Frog Card - Zoom in all the way to the pumpkin, just beside it

(Chapter 11 Moment 1)
Galleon - Zoom in once, on the left windowsill


(Chapter 11 Moment 2)
Snitch - Zoom all the way and catch the Golden Snitch

(Chapter 12 Moment 1)
Important Modern Magical Discoveries Book - Second level from bottom of shelf from left
A Study of Recent Developments in Wizardry Book - Fourth level from bottom of shelf from left
Great Wizards of the 20th Century - Zoom in to the next bookshelf, third level from bottom
Notable Magical Names of Our Time - bottom-most level of the same bookshelf
Merlin Chocolate Frog Card - Zoom in to the last bookshelf, on the bottom-most level of the bookshelf

(Chapter 12 Moment 2)
Curses and Counter-Curses - On bench to the left side of the screen
Galleon - Zoom in once, left side of the end of the table near popper
Infusion of Wormwood - Left side of the screen, the green bottle
Wizard Chess Set - Click on the biggest popper near the person
Mistletoe Berries - Zoom in all way, hanging between two trees with bow

(Chapter 12 Moment 3)
Galleon - Zoom in all the way, just right beside Harry’s arm

(Chapter 13 Moment 2)
Galleon - In the shadow of the second bush from left
Helga Hufflepuff Chocolate Frog Card - Just before the end of the two shadows from left

(Chapter 14 Moment 1)
Modern Magical History Book - Zoom in once, bottom-most level of  bookshelf to left of Ron
Dragon Species of Great Britain and Ireland Book - Second level of same bookshelf
From Egg to Inferno, A Dragon Keeper’s Guide Book - Second level from bottom from bookshelf to the left

(Chapter 14 Moment 2)
Dragon Breeding for Pleasure and Profit Book - On table beside the cup and candles
Dragon Egg - Zoom all the way in the middle of the fireplace

(Chapter 14 Moment 3)
Galleon - Hover to the door on the left

(Chapter 15 Memory 1)
Galleon - Between the lamp and the quill, right side of the screen
Rowena Ravenclaw Frog Card - Zoom in all the way and on the middle of the screen, on top of the books on table

(Chapter 15 Memory 2)
Leaping Toadstool - Bottom of the tree on the left
Wolfsbane - Zoom in once on the roots of the first tree on the left
Unicorn Blood - On the roots of the second tree on the left

(Chapter 16 Memory 1)
The Winged Key - You just have to find the right key. Good luck if it's moving! Clue: The key always wants to be the center of attention

(Chapter 17 Memory 2)
Cliodna Chocolate Frog Card - Zoom in once, on the left chair
Salamander Blood - Zoom all the way in, on the left windowsill
Bezoar - Inside the cabinet, second level from bottom right

(Chapter 17 Memory 3)
Galleon - Center of hallway, just below Dumbledore
Godric Gryffindor Chocolate Frog Card - Beside Dumbledore, left of the screen

SPY KIDS: All The Time in the World 3D

"Time is free, but its priceless. You can't own it, but you can use it. You can't keep it, but you can spend it. Once you've lost it, you can never get it back." -Harvey MacKay



Spy Kids: All The Time in the World is a family oriented movie that speaks about valuing time with our loved ones. All of us are busy with our career, hobbies and mere daydreaming that we have lesser time to spend with our family and friends. What will happen if literally time runs out fast?

Marissa (Jessica Alba) decides to retire as a spy of OSS (Organization of Super Spies) after giving birth to her daughter to Wilbur (Joel McHale) so she can focus on her family more. Though they have been a family for two years now, Marissa still finds it hard to be close to her step kids, Rebecca and Cecil (Rowan Blanchard and Mason Cook, respectively).

Tick Tock (Marissa's last mission before retiring) goes back with Time Keeper (Jeremy Piven) and is ready to destroy the world by making time run fast, literally. With this, she was called back to OSS to finish them all. She was joined by her step kids in repelling Tick Tock and Time Keeper.

Written (screenplay) and directed by Robert Rodriguez, this action pact movie can be viewed in 3D showing nationwide starting today, September 14!

BenQ EW Series VA LED Monitors – Room Theater Made Easy


JANUARY 14, 2011 – Internationally-renowned provider of digital monitors –BenQ, proudly announced the release of their EW Series of Vertical Alignment (VA) LED monitors – The lineup of the VA-panel LED monitors includes EW2430 and EW2430V. With True 3,000:1 Native Contrast Ratio and BenQ’s proprietary Senseye® Human Vision Technology all on a true 8-bit color panel, these beautiful VA LED monitors aims to bring full connectivity, smarter video design and elevate its viewers audiovisual experience.






Leading the EW Series is the 24” EW2430V VA LED monitor, this VA LED panel features an ultra-high native contrast ratio of 3,000:1 for added depth and definition, also minimizes light leakage. It has better contrast and detail in dark-colored movie scenes. Equipped with the ultra high Dynamic Contrast Ratio (DCR) that equates to 20,000,000:1, it enhances the details and color contrast, producing the most exquisite and flawless true-to-life images. The true 8-bit color range with 16.7M color level presents saturated vividness and smoother color transitions in every image.


EW2430 and EW2430V are designed to support a variety and multiple audiovisual enjoyments. It comes with a headphone jack, audio line in and out, 2x HDMI Ports, and 1x D-Sub and 1x DVI-D to support various gaming devices and both analog and digital signals. Four USB ports are built-in on both models for the digitally savvy, ensuring every USB device will have its own home. A component (RCA) jack for regular housing entertainment devices also empowers the V Model.


The design of EW Series aims to satisfy the demanding eyes of audiovisual lovers. By using metallic materials as the stylish essence to project simple and refined look, they can be easily blend into any room and environments. The outward extension under the screen not only creates an aesthetically pleasing exterior, but also conceals the dual 2W speakers at the same time – allowing for even cleaner and simpler lines, seamlessly integrating audio and visual dimensions of entertainment. 


Besides, EW2430V is equipped with various features for users’ enjoyment and convenience for video watching. These features include:
• Smart Focus: Helping viewers to concentrate on the main viewing content when section of the selected window or area is highlighted;
• Super Resolution: Increases the density of low resolution images and simulate to improve picture clearance, accurately capturing details and enhancing picture quality;
• PIP/PBP: Allows viewers to display two different incoming visual contents simultaneously to maximize entertainment;
• 3D Deinterlace: Reduces cross-over interference flickers produced while incoming videos are in interlaced format, to provide consistent smooth high visual presentation;
• 3D Noise Reduction: Automatically removes visible noise from the source to create advanced quality output;


Both EW2430 and EW2430V will be available in Europe and Asia Pacific after January 2011 and worldwide thereafter. For more information, please visit www.BenQ.com

The Wizard Takes Down the Dark Knight with a whopping $168.6 M

Pretty much sure the fans of the 'boy who lived' quelled the 'dark knight' and a couple of pirates by setting a whopping sales record  both in international and local box office.

"This will be the biggest 'Harry Potter' by far, a billion dollars is definitely going to happen" according to Dan Fellman, head of domestic distribution of Warner Bros.


Warner Bros. estimates Harry Potter 7 Part 2 earned on its opening day $168.6M  in the US from Friday to Sunday. It overpowered 2008's Batman blockbuster "The Dark Knight".

Internationally, the film gained more $307 M in 59 countries since Wednesday. This defeated the previous best international debut of $206.4 M by Disney's "Pirates of the Caribbean: On Stranger Tides."

Worldwide, the last installment of Harry Potter topped $475 M, making it the franchise's first billion-dollar worldwide hit.
